How To Launch SteamVR's SFM?
As the title says, I have no idea how to use SteamVR's version of SFM. Wanted to check out environments and the like, been seeing it on Twitter.

I can't seem to find any information on how to actually use it, and when I see something about it, nobody ever actually answers the question, so I'm asking here.

Gavin Mar 5, 2020 @ 7:46pm 
Not sure, S2SFM has been around since 2015 I think? Either way, I found out how to launch. You need to install SteamVR, go to the workshop tools, and create a new addon. There should be an SFM icon at the top, similar to how you launch DotA 2 's SFM.

Problem is, I keep getting a runtime error when I launch the workshop tools.
